    Success!.............I was lucky to find an updated driver on driverguide, plus in searching for faqs on skype problems and errors they make mention of having a strong enough signal when connecting with wifi (which is how it's being used). if the signal strenth drops below a critical level (about 50%) it will drop the call and give an error message.
